Drawing: The Greatest Mangaka Becomes a Skilled "Martial Artist" in Another World (Japanese title:

Drawing: Saikyou Mangaka wa Oekaki Skill de Isekai Musou suru!

) is a contemporary isekai manga series about a successful manga creator who reincarnates with a unique "cheat" ability. The story follows Akira Kamishiro

, a world-renowned mangaka who lived a lonely life of "empty relationships" before dying in a car accident shortly after being diagnosed with blood cancer. Reincarnated into a fantasy world as the son of magic store owners, he discovers that anything he draws can be manifested into reality—a power known as Drawing Creation Key Plot & Series Details Creative Team: The series is written by Lim Dal-young and illustrated by Kim Kwang-hyun , the team behind The "Martial Artist" Paradox:

Despite the English title suggesting he becomes a martial artist, the protagonist primarily relies on his drawing ability to materialize objects, creatures, and magic. The title often sparks discussion among readers because the MC's primary "martial art" is actually his high-level artistic skill. Protagonist's Abilities:

Akira can draw items like potions or summon monsters that follow his commands. To hide his "cheat" power, he does train in swordsmanship and martial arts under a mentor named Aria. Serialization: It began serialization in October 2021 in the magazine Comic Valkyrie and remains ongoing as of early 2026. Reader Reception Art Quality:

The series titled Drawing: Saikyou Mangaka wa Oekaki Skill de Isekai Musou Suru! (also localized as the Mangaka understands leverage

Drawing: The Greatest Mangaka Becomes a Skilled “Martial Artist” in Another World

) is a Seinen isekai manga that began serialization in October 2021. It is written by Dal Young Im and illustrated by Kwang Hyun Kim. Story Synopsis The plot follows Akira Kamishiro

, a world-renowned and wealthy manga creator who, despite his professional success, lives a lonely and empty life. After a terminal cancer diagnosis and a sudden fatal car accident, he is offered reincarnation by a goddess. Choosing a life of peace and mediocrity, he is reborn as the son of a magic shop owner in a fantasy world.

While he initially appears to have zero talent for the world's standard swordsmanship or magic, Akira discovers a unique "cheat" ability: Drawing Creation

. He can materialize anything he draws into reality, whether it be objects, creatures, or magical effects. Key Characters Akira Lineford (Kamishiro):

The protagonist who seeks a peaceful life but must use his "drawing" powers to protect his new family. He later trains in martial arts and swordsmanship to hide his overpowered drawing skills from the public.

Akira's trainer who helps him develop his physical combat skills, contributing to the "Martial Artist" portion of the title. Goddess Artesia: The entity responsible for Akira's reincarnation. Series Information Serialization: Initially serialized in the magazine Comic Valkyrie by publisher Kill Time Communication.

As of late 2025, the series has reached approximately 16 volumes. Action, Adventure, Fantasy, and Reincarnation. Reader Reception
